Early Career Personal Injury Protection / No-fault / Special Investigations Unit Attorney (remote - Metro, New York)

Allstate Allstate · Insurance · NY · Remote

This role is for an attorney specializing in Personal Injury Protection (PIP)/No-Fault and Special Investigations Unit (SIU) matters within Allstate's legal team. The attorney will manage a caseload, conduct investigations, prepare legal documents, and represent the company in arbitrations and mediations. The position requires active membership in the New York State Bar and strong litigation and case management skills. It is a remote position with minimal court appearances.

What you'd actually do

  1. Manage all aspects of PIP/no-fault litigation from case inception through resolution including case evaluation, discovery, motion practice, arbitrations, mediations, and settlement negotiations.
  2. Conduct Special Investigation Unit (SIU) Examinations Under Oath (EUOs) and prepare comprehensive reports with a focus on SIU and Personal Injury Protection (PIP) matters.
  3. Review new file assignments, analyze evidence, develop case strategies, and prepare and draft pleadings, motions, and other legal documents.
  4. Conduct AAA no-fault arbitrations, and try cases as needed, including preparing witnesses and clients for testimony.
  5. Keep claim business partners consistently updated on case status through regular communications, strategy conferences, and pre-trial reports.
